Please get rid of the coil - they are inadequate and will cause all kinds of health issues - you want a long tube fixture-- I will post links to some tomorrow morning - please shut the coil off and take him outside for some good uvb - 15 - 30 min till you get the new one-

For a 40 + gallon tank you can get one of these two fixtures a 24" this one will come w/a 5.0 bulb this works good on small tanks like a 20 gallon Zoo Med ReptiSun T5 HO Hood if you have a 40 + gallon you want this bulb 22" Zoo Med ReptiSun 10.0 UVB T5 HO there is a distance and placement for these two bulbs and the screen will also determine where it goes
you can check Pet Smart for this fixture 24 watt Arcadia ProT5 12% UVB Bulb With Hood you want the 12% bulb
